4. The buffer solution contains 0.5 mol/l ammonium hydroxide and 0.25 mol/l ammonium nitrate. Calculate the pH of the solution. How will the pH of this solution change when added to 1 liter of it:
a) 0.2 mol of hydrochloric acid;
b) 0.25 mol of sodium hydroxide?
